Best 53032 Wisconsin Private Preschools (2024)

For the 2024 school year, there are 2 private preschools serving 120 students in 53032, WI.
The top ranked private preschool in 53032, WI is St. Stephen Lutheran School.
100% of private preschools in 53032, WI are religiously affiliated (most commonly Pentecostal and Lutheran Church Missouri Synod).
